Abstract

Influenced by Covid-19,international academic exchanges have been transformed from offline to online,mainly in the form of online academic conferences,and civil engineering is no exception.In order to understand the attitude and evaluation of relevant scholars in the field of civil engineering towards the online conference mode,this study designs a series of questionnaires,and constructs the influencing factor model of participation intention and behavior of international online academic conference in this field and the evaluation system of academic information exchange effect based on UTAUT model and PERVAL system dimension theory.The study uses SPSS26.0 and AMOS36.0 to analyze assumptions and variables.The results show that performance expectation and effort expectation have a significant positive impact on the willingness to participate in online academic conferences;social needs have a significant negative impact on the willingness to participate in online academic conferences;functional expectation and social influence have no significant impact on this intention.Among the participants'evaluation of various indicators of international online academic conferences,social value is high;academic information income and users'emotional performance are weak;the application degree of academic information is mediocre.This study will help to better build online academic exchange systemin the field of civil engineering,and provide thinking and reference for relevant research.
